Increased power consumption density in data centers forces external power supply and distribution architectures to be upgraded
If the power consumption of Nvidia's single rack rises from kilowatts to megawatts, traditional low voltage solutions will face systemic bottlenecks such as excessive current, sharp increase in cable loss, and extreme squeezing of power distribution space. There is an urgent need to find a new power supply architecture. The data center's external power supply and distribution architecture is iterating towards the UPS—HVDC—Panamanian Power—SST solid state transformer route. UPS (uninterruptible power supply) is a traditional solution for data center power supply, and efficiency bottlenecks limit the development of computing power; HVDC (traditional high voltage DC power supply system) omits the UPS inverter link, but it still has limitations; as an integrated high-voltage DC power supply solution, the power supply link is greatly shortened, but it is still limited by voltage and space. Solid-state transformers have the advantages of high system efficiency, small footprint, near-zero copper usage, easy deployment, and wide compatibility, making them the ultimate solution for next-generation data center power supply.
The ultimate power supply and distribution architecture for data centers, the SST market space is broad
The solid state transformer industry chain can be divided into upstream material and component manufacturers, midstream system integration manufacturers, and downstream product application service providers. The upstream mainly consists of suppliers of power electronics, high-frequency transformers, structural components, cooling systems, and control systems; the midstream produces complete solid state transformer products, mainly led by leading overseas companies such as Weidi, Eaton, Delta, and Siemens; the application direction of downstream solid state transformers mainly includes data centers, smart grids, etc. Nvidia has confirmed the future industrial layout of SST. The national policy supports the development of the SST industry, the SST market position is upgraded, and there is broad room for market growth. According to data such as electricity demand predicted by the US RAND research report and SST penetration rate estimated by SemiAnalysis, the bank's research estimates, the market space for SST solid-state transformers is estimated to be 174.9 billion yuan in 2030.
Diverse application scenarios, accelerated industrialization of SST solid-state transformers
AIDC is the biggest application scenario for SST solid state transformers. In addition to data centers, solid state transformers also have a broad market space in other fields such as distribution networks, charging piles, and rail transit, and there are already domestic application cases. Overseas, Delta and Eaton took the lead in applying SST solid-state transformer solutions.
